Former Radford star Carlik Jones has committed to transfer to Lousiville, he announced via Instagram.

Last week Jones had reportedly narrowed his decision down to eight schools, including West Virginia, Louisville and Radford. WVU had been in contact with Jones as early as March 25.

The Big South Player of the Year averaged 20 points, 5.5 assists and 5.1 rebounds for the Highlanders last season. Louisville went 24-7 in 2019-20, finished No. 14 in the final AP Poll.

With the transfer of Brandon Knapper, this means WVU will still have at least one more scholarship available this offseason.
